Aunt Tooties's Kiffles Recipe

Ingredients:

5 cups flour
1 lb Crisco
1 yeast cake
5 egg yolks
1 pint sour cream
1 tsp salt
5 egg whites, beaten to stiffness to brush on top

Filling: can use Apricot, Lekvar or Walnut.
Walnut Filling: 2 lbs walnuts, 1 1/2 c sugar, 1 can evaporated milk

Directions:

Crumble yeast cake into egg yolks. Mix Crisco and flour as for pie dough. Add remaining ingredients (except egg whites) and form four balls. Refrigerate overnight.

Roll out on board covered with flour and sugar mixture. Cut with a krinkle cutter into triangles, squares or rectangles. Fill and brush with egg whites. Place on cookie sheet. Let stand 10 minutes before baking at 350 º for 12 - 15 minutes.
